 /**
  * Retrieves a DOMElement which corresponds to this element and all
  * child properties.  This is used to build an entry back into a DOM
  * and eventually XML text for sending to the server upon updates, or
  * for application storage/persistence.
  *
  * @param DOMDocument $doc The DOMDocument used to construct DOMElements
  * @return DOMElement The DOMElement representing this element and all
  * child properties.
  */
 public function getDOM($doc = null, $majorVersion = 1, $minorVersion = null)
 {
     $element = parent::getDOM($doc, $majorVersion, $minorVersion);
     if ($this->_position !== null) {
         $element->appendChild($this->_position->getDOM($element->ownerDocument));
     }
     return $element;
 }
 /**
  * Creates individual Entry objects of the appropriate type and
  * stores them in the $_entry array based upon DOM data.
  *
  * @param DOMNode $child The DOMNode to process
  */
 protected function takeChildFromDOM($child)
 {
     $absoluteNodeName = $child->namespaceURI . ':' . $child->localName;
     switch ($absoluteNodeName) {
         case $this->lookupNamespace('yt') . ':' . 'position':
             $position = new Extension\Position();
             $position->transferFromDOM($child);
             $this->_position = $position;
             break;
         default:
             parent::takeChildFromDOM($child);
             break;
     }
 }
